All right, I just got some info which answered my question as well as those in this thread prior to mine:

-You can purchase an iPhone at any time from an Apple Store using the iPhone Upgrade Program. You don't need an appointment. It is basically another payment option.
-This includes in-stock iPhones on Sept. 25.
-The reservations are currently closed. However, starting Sept. 26 at 8 a.m., they will reopen online and you can reserve a phone for that day. It will be updated each day at 8 a.m.
-So, as already said here, the iPhone Upgrade Program will be offered beyond launch day.
